Quebec provincial police are investigating the death of a baby, under the age of one, found in a parked car in Saint-Jérôme, north of Montreal.
Local police were called Wednesday to the parking lot of the Centre de la Petite Enfance Notre-Dame on des Prés Street.
Officers said the child was not under the care of the daycare at the time, and refused to confirm if the baby was registered there.
The Sûreté du Québec (SQ) took over the investigation, as is the case for any deaths involving children under the age of six.
An autopsy will be performed to determine the cause of death.
Authorities are meeting with witnesses and the toddler’s father, but foul play is not expected.
There are no indications if charges will be laid.
